Scott County Middle School
Quick Stats (2023)
- Grades: 6-8
- Enrollment: 855 students
- Student:Teacher Ratio: 18:1
- Minority Enrollment: 15%
- Overall Testing Rank: Top 20% in KY
- Math Proficiency: 38% (Top 30%)
- Reading Proficiency: 53% (Top 20%)
- Source: National Center for Education Statistics (NCES), KY Dept. of Education

What percent of students have achieved state testing proficiency in math and reading?
38% of students have achieved math proficiency (compared to the 30% KY state average), while 53% of students have achieved reading proficiency (compared to the 42% KY state average).
How many students attend Scott County Middle School?
855 students attend Scott County Middle School.
What is the racial composition of the student body?
85% of Scott County Middle School students are White, 10% of students are Hispanic, 2% of students are Black, 2% of students are Two or more races, and 1% of students are Asian.
What is the student:teacher ratio of Scott County Middle School?
Scott County Middle School has a student ration of 18:1, which is higher than the Kentucky state average of 15:1.
What grades does Scott County Middle School offer ?
Scott County Middle School offers enrollment in grades 6-8 (offers virtual instruction).
What school district is Scott County Middle School part of?
Scott County Middle School is part of Scott County School District.
